doc-guide: kernel-doc: specify that W=n does not check header files
The documentation states that:
make W=n
can be used to verify the documentation format. This is true for .c
files but not for headers [1].
Modify the documentation to specify that headers files are not covered
by make W=n and that these need to be checked separately with
scripts/kernel-doc.
